Abstract
Large language models are powerful, but their interfaces often devolve into a type $\rightarrow$ read $\rightarrow$ retype loop, creating conversational AI fatigue, cognitive load, and eventual task abandonment. To mitigate this, we present RecalibrateGPT, a system introducing five cross-turn operators (Anchor, Replay, Delta, Scope, and Steer) that each target a distinct fatigue type, recalibrating LLM responses through a structured panel by acting on the full conversation history with a single click. Users invoke these operators through the AssistiveButton in one of three operator palette layouts: Vertical, Arc, or Tablet. We conducted two pilot studies with the same 12 advanced LLM users. An initial formative qualitative study identifies a taxonomy of four fatigue types (retyping, scanning, decision paralysis, and context drift) and derives two design objectives for RecalibrateGPT. A follow-up quantitative evaluation finds it reduces perceived cognitive workload by half (NASA-TLX = 2.7) at high perceived usability (SUS = 86.5), suggesting AI fatigue is not just a model-quality issue but an interaction-flow cost that interfaces can remove.
